Glendola Pinson age 94, of Johnsville, AR died Saturday, June 18th at the Bradley County Medical Center. She was born January 11th, 1922 in Bradley County, a daughter of the late George P. Cooper and Mable Ferrell Cooper. She was a retired teacher with the Hermitage Public School System with over 40 plus years of service teaching in special education and home economics. She was a member of Calvary Presbyterian Church, a graduate of the Vick Public Schools and the University of Arkansas. Also preceding her in death was a son, James Walter “Jimmy” Pinson and a brother Lawrence Cooper.
She is survived by her daughter in law Debbie Pinson Daugherty and spouse Eugene, Johnsville, AR. 2 grandchildren Shanda Hancock and spouse Kevin, Johnsville, AR and Andrea Mann, Warren, AR. 5 great-grandchildren. Reagan Boykin, Ethan Boykin, Gage Boykin, Aubrey Mann and Alyson Mann.
Graveside services 10:00 AM Monday, June 20th at Calvary Cemetery. Burial in Calvary Cemetery by Frazer’s Funeral Home. Visitation 9:30 AM till service time on Monday at Calvary Cemetery in Johnsville. Viewing is available until 8:00 PM Sunday evening at Frazer’s Funeral Home.
